The role Based in Norwich with visits to regional offices as required Working hours 37.5 hours per week or flexible working patterns accepted They are seeking a Payroll Assistant to work as part of the Business and Private Team in the payroll bureau, assisting with the processing of client payrolls which vary in frequency (weekly, monthly, 2/4 weekly) and in size (1 to 100 employees). The successful candidate will learn all aspects of the payroll function, and will have the potential to progress with increased responsibility for clients. To be successful in this role you will need to be: Good organisation skills and the ability to operate at a high level of confidentially Adaptable and tenacious when working towards a solution A desire to collaborate with others and develop relationships (both external and internal) A strong multitasker able to manage a number of different tasks to completion in a timely manner Methodical in your approach with a keen eye for detail Strong communication skills both verbally and written In return you will have support to establish your career at a pace that suits you both personally and professionally. Here are just some of the other benefits they offer: Flexible benefits including Cycle to Work Scheme, pension salary exchange, holiday purchase, discounted gym membership, on-line benefits platform with healthcare, retail and leisure offers and discounts Regular sports and social events and team activities Award winning wellbeing programme that includes charity events, dress down days, holistic therapies, pension investment advice, monthly wellbeing newsletter, webinars and dedicated Wellbeing Champions at every office Employee Assistance Programme providing advice, support and counselling services More information on the role - key tasks (not exhaustive) Payroll: Learning all aspects of the payroll function Helping the team with the preparation of client payrolls Assisting the team with administrative duties Supporting with all aspects of systems migration Clients: Willingness to learn about clients businesses and their needs Able to develop good working relationships with clients and their staff Keep up to date with the wide range of services which the firm offers Additional qualifications and Experience Ideally you'll have previous payroll bureau experience and you will be confident when providing payroll administration support using Sage and/or STAR payroll systems. The successful candidate will also have GCSE's in Maths and English at C or an equivalent qualification.
